SEN Teaching Assistant
Location: Preston (PR1)
Start Date: May 2026
Contract: Full-time, Monday to Friday (8:45am – 3:30pm)
Pay Rate: £14.25 per hour
Duration: Until July 2026
We are seeking a dedicated and enthusiastic SEN Teaching Assistant to join a welcoming primary school in Preston. This full-time role will involve supporting a Year 4 pupil with Special Educational Needs (SEN), ensuring they have the tailored support needed to thrive both academically and socially.
Key Responsibilities:
*Provide 1:1 and small group support for a child with SEN.
*Assist the class teacher in delivering adaptive learning strategies.
*Promote positive behaviour and emotional well-being.
*Help create an inclusive and supportive learning environment.
What We’re Looking For:
*Experience supporting children with SEN in a primary school setting is desirable but not essential.
*Candidates with backgrounds in support work, behaviour management, SEMH support, or care work are strongly encouraged to apply – your skills are highly transferable!
*A patient, empathetic, and proactive approach to supporting children’s needs.
